How to Check for FSMo Roles: A Comprehensive Guide


How to Check for FSMo Roles: A Comprehensive Guide


FSMo roles, or Flexible Single Master of Operations roles, are a set of Active Directory roles that control and manage specific operations within the directory. These roles are essential for the proper functioning of Active Directory, and it is important to ensure that they are assigned correctly.

There are five FSMo roles in total:

  • Schema Master
  • Domain Naming Master
  • Infrastructure Master
  • Relative ID Master
  • PDC Emulator

Each of these roles has a specific set of responsibilities, and it is important to understand what these responsibilities are before assigning the roles.

To check for FSMo roles, you can use the Active Directory Administrative Center. In the Administrative Center, expand the System container and then click on the FSMo Roles folder. This will display a list of all the FSMo roles and the servers that they are assigned to.

It is important to note that FSMo roles can only be assigned to domain controllers. If you try to assign an FSMo role to a non-domain controller, the operation will fail.

If you are unsure about how to check for FSMo roles or how to assign them, it is best to consult with a qualified Active Directory administrator.

1. Identification

Identifying which server holds which FSMO role is a critical component of “how to check for fsmo roles” because it allows administrators to verify that FSMO roles are assigned correctly and are functioning properly. Without proper identification, it would be difficult to manage and troubleshoot FSMO roles, which could lead to problems with Active Directory.

There are a few different ways to identify which server holds which FSMO role. One way is to use the Active Directory Administrative Center (ADAC). To do this, open the ADAC and expand the “System” container. Then, click on the “FSMO Roles” folder. This will display a list of all the FSMO roles and the servers that they are assigned to.

Another way to identify which server holds which FSMO role is to use the repadmin command-line tool. To do this, open a command prompt and type the following command:

repadmin /showFRS

This command will display a list of all the FSMO roles and the servers that they are assigned to.Once you have identified which server holds which FSMO role, you can then verify that the roles are functioning properly. To do this, you can use the repadmin command-line tool to perform a replication test. To do this, open a command prompt and type the following command:

repadmin /repltest

This command will test the replication of all the FSMO roles and will report any errors that are found.By following these steps, you can ensure that FSMO roles are assigned correctly and are functioning properly. This is essential for the health of your Active Directory environment.

2. Assignment

Assigning FSMO roles to appropriate servers is a critical component of “how to check for fsmo roles” because it ensures that the roles are functioning properly and that the Active Directory environment is healthy.

FSMO roles are responsible for managing specific operations within Active Directory, such as creating and deleting objects, modifying the schema, and replicating directory changes. If FSMO roles are not assigned correctly, it can lead to problems with Active Directory, such as replication failures, object creation failures, and schema modification failures.

To ensure that FSMO roles are assigned correctly, it is important to understand the responsibilities of each role and to select servers that are appropriate for the role. For example, the Schema Master role should be assigned to a server that is running a global catalog and that has a stable network connection. The Domain Naming Master role should be assigned to a server that is running a DNS server and that has a stable network connection.

Once FSMO roles have been assigned, it is important to verify that the roles are functioning properly. This can be done by using the repadmin command-line tool to perform a replication test. The repadmin command-line tool can also be used to troubleshoot FSMO role problems.

By following these steps, you can ensure that FSMO roles are assigned correctly and are functioning properly. This is essential for the health of your Active Directory environment.

3. Verification

Verification is a critical component of “how to check for fsmo roles” because it ensures that the roles are functioning properly and that the Active Directory environment is healthy. FSMO roles are responsible for managing specific operations within Active Directory, such as creating and deleting objects, modifying the schema, and replicating directory changes. If FSMO roles are not functioning correctly, it can lead to problems with Active Directory, such as replication failures, object creation failures, and schema modification failures.

  • Testing Replication

    One way to verify that FSMO roles are functioning correctly is to test replication. Replication is the process of copying data from one domain controller to another. To test replication, you can use the repadmin command-line tool. The repadmin tool can be used to test replication between any two domain controllers.

  • Checking the Event Logs

    Another way to verify that FSMO roles are functioning correctly is to check the event logs. The event logs contain information about events that have occurred on the server. To check the event logs, open the Event Viewer. In the Event Viewer, expand the “Windows Logs” folder and then click on the “System” log.

  • Using Performance Monitor

    You can also use Performance Monitor to verify that FSMO roles are functioning correctly. Performance Monitor is a tool that can be used to monitor the performance of a computer. To use Performance Monitor, open the Performance Monitor. In the Performance Monitor, expand the “Monitoring Tools” folder and then click on the “Performance Monitor” icon.

  • Contacting Microsoft Support

    If you are unable to verify that FSMO roles are functioning correctly, you can contact Microsoft Support. Microsoft Support can help you troubleshoot FSMO role problems.

By following these steps, you can verify that FSMO roles are functioning correctly. This is essential for the health of your Active Directory environment.

4. Monitoring

Monitoring FSMO role assignments and functionality is a critical component of “how to check for fsmo roles” because it helps to ensure that the roles are assigned correctly and are functioning properly. FSMO roles are responsible for managing specific operations within Active Directory, such as creating and deleting objects, modifying the schema, and replicating directory changes. If FSMO roles are not assigned correctly or are not functioning properly, it can lead to problems with Active Directory, such as replication failures, object creation failures, and schema modification failures.

By regularly checking FSMO role assignments and functionality, you can help to identify and resolve any problems before they cause serious issues. For example, you can use the repadmin command-line tool to test replication between domain controllers. You can also check the event logs for any errors that may indicate a problem with an FSMO role.

Monitoring FSMO role assignments and functionality is an essential part of maintaining a healthy Active Directory environment. By following these steps, you can help to ensure that your FSMO roles are assigned correctly and are functioning properly.

5. Troubleshooting

Troubleshooting FSMO role issues is a critical component of “how to check for fsmo roles” because it allows administrators to identify and resolve any problems that may arise with FSMO roles. FSMO roles are essential for the proper functioning of Active Directory, and if they are not functioning properly, it can lead to a variety of problems, such as replication failures, object creation failures, and schema modification failures.

There are a number of different tools and techniques that can be used to troubleshoot FSMO role issues. One common tool is the repadmin command-line tool. The repadmin tool can be used to test replication between domain controllers and to identify any replication errors. Another common tool is the Event Viewer. The Event Viewer can be used to view event logs, which can contain information about FSMO role errors.

In addition to using tools, there are also a number of best practices that can be followed to help prevent FSMO role issues. For example, it is important to ensure that FSMO roles are assigned to appropriate servers and that the servers are properly configured. It is also important to regularly monitor FSMO role assignments and functionality to ensure that they are functioning properly.

By following these best practices and using the appropriate tools and techniques, administrators can help to prevent and troubleshoot FSMO role issues. This is essential for maintaining a healthy Active Directory environment.

FAQs on How to Check for FSMO Roles

FSMo roles are critical for the proper functioning of Active Directory, and it is important to ensure that they are assigned correctly and are functioning properly. Here are answers to some frequently asked questions about FSMO roles:

Question 1: How can I check which server holds a specific FSMO role?

You can use the Active Directory Administrative Center (ADAC) or the repadmin command-line tool to identify which server holds a specific FSMO role.

Question 2: How can I verify that FSMO roles are functioning properly?

You can use the repadmin command-line tool to perform a replication test to verify that FSMO roles are functioning properly.

Question 3: What are some best practices for assigning FSMO roles?

Best practices for assigning FSMO roles include ensuring that roles are assigned to appropriate servers, that the servers are properly configured, and that FSMO role assignments and functionality are regularly monitored.

Question 4: What are some common problems that can occur with FSMO roles?

Common problems that can occur with FSMO roles include replication failures, object creation failures, and schema modification failures.

Question 5: How can I troubleshoot FSMO role problems?

You can use the repadmin command-line tool and the Event Viewer to troubleshoot FSMO role problems.

Question 6: Why is it important to check for FSMO roles?

It is important to check for FSMO roles to ensure that they are assigned correctly and are functioning properly. This is essential for the health of your Active Directory environment.

By understanding the answers to these FAQs, you can effectively manage FSMO roles in your Active Directory environment.

For more information on FSMO roles, please refer to the following resources:

  • Microsoft Docs: Troubleshooting the Placement of FSMO Roles
  • RebelAdmin: How to Check FSMO Role Placement and Verify Replication

Tips on How to Check for FSMO Roles

FSMO roles are critical for the proper functioning of Active Directory. By following these tips, you can ensure that FSMO roles are assigned correctly and are functioning properly.

Tip 1: Identify which server holds which FSMO role.

This is essential for verifying that FSMO roles are assigned correctly and are functioning properly. You can use the Active Directory Administrative Center (ADAC) or the repadmin command-line tool to identify which server holds a specific FSMO role.

Tip 2: Verify that FSMO roles are functioning properly.

This can be done by using the repadmin command-line tool to perform a replication test. The repadmin tool can also be used to troubleshoot FSMO role problems.

Tip 3: Assign FSMO roles to appropriate servers.

When assigning FSMO roles, it is important to consider the responsibilities of each role and to select servers that are appropriate for the role. For example, the Schema Master role should be assigned to a server that is running a global catalog and that has a stable network connection.

Tip 4: Regularly monitor FSMO role assignments and functionality.

This is important for ensuring that FSMO roles are assigned correctly and are functioning properly. You can use the repadmin command-line tool to test replication between domain controllers. You can also check the event logs for any errors that may indicate a problem with an FSMO role.

Tip 5: Contact Microsoft Support if you need help.

If you are unable to resolve an FSMO role problem on your own, you can contact Microsoft Support for help.

Summary

By following these tips, you can ensure that FSMO roles are assigned correctly and are functioning properly. This is essential for the health of your Active Directory environment.

FSMo Roles

In this article, we have provided comprehensive guidance on “how to check for fsmo roles.” We have covered key aspects such as identification, assignment, verification, monitoring, and troubleshooting of FSMO roles.

FSMo roles are critical for the proper functioning of Active Directory, and it is imperative to ensure that they are assigned correctly and are functioning properly. By following the tips and best practices outlined in this article, you can effectively manage FSMO roles in your Active Directory environment.

Remember, regular monitoring and proactive troubleshooting are essential to maintain a healthy Active Directory environment. By staying vigilant and taking the necessary steps to ensure the integrity of FSMO roles, you can minimize the risk of disruptions and ensure the smooth operation of your Active Directory infrastructure.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*